ULTRASONIC FLOWMETERS
A pair (or pairs) of transducers, each having its own transmitter and
receiver, are placed on the pipe wall, one (set) on the upstream and
the other (set) on the downstream.
The time for acoustic waves to travel from the upstream transducer
to the downstream transducer td is shorter than the time it requires for
the same waves to travel from the downstream to the upstream tu.
Range ability is 10 : 1
Upstream length/ Downstream straight length is 15/ 5
Bidirectional flow measurement
For insertion type, hot tapping in pressurized pipelines possible

ADVANTAGES OF PD FLOWMETERS
Good accuracy and high range ability
Can be used in viscous liquid flow
Low to medium initial set up cost
Require no power supply and available in wide variety of read out
devices
DISADVANTAGES OF PD FLOWMETERS
Maintenance required at frequent intervals because of the `moving
parts.
High pressure drop due to obstruction
Not suitable for low flow rate
Not suitable for fluids with suspended solids
Gas (bubbles) in liquid could significantly decrease the accuracy
